Eastern Europe Energy Efficiency and Environmental Partnership (E5P) Fund

The E5P was established to facilitate municipal infrastructure investments boosting energy efficiency and environmental protection in the Eastern Partnership countries, in particular aiming at reducing greenhouse gas emissions. Typical sectors for E5P support include: rehabilitation of district heating systems, energy efficiency measures for public buildings, solid waste management, wastewater treatment, green local transport and street lighting modernisation.

With the start of the Russian war on Ukraine, the E5P reacted swiftly by providing emergency measures for sustaining the critical municipal infrastructure. The key objective for the E5P in Ukraine is to strengthen the war resilience and continue as an agile instrument for green, post-war reconstruction of Ukraine.

The E5P pledged resources for all the six Eastern Partnership countries are close to EUR 400 million. The EBRD acts as the fund manager on behalf of contributors and other IFIs.
